Avalokiteshvara Thangka
Bodhisattva Avalokiteshvara
Avalokiteshvara is the Bodhisattva of compassion, an embodiment of all the Buddhas' compassion. He has one face, four arms and two legs crossed in contemplative posture. His two front hands hold the whish-granting gem at his heart, his rear hands hold a rosary and a lotus.
This painting is made in Nepal by a traditional painter. The frame brocade is from India, silk cover is from China and framed by a Tibetan tailor.
